Trait matrix_sdk::event_handler::SyncEvent

source ·
pub trait SyncEvent { }
Expand description

A statically-known event kind/type that can be retrieved from an event sync.

Object Safety§

This trait is not object safe.

Implementations on Foreign Types§

source§

impl<T: SyncEvent> SyncEvent for Raw<T>

Implementors§

source§

impl SyncEvent for AnyGlobalAccountDataEvent

source§

impl SyncEvent for AnyRoomAccountDataEvent

source§

impl SyncEvent for AnyStrippedStateEvent

source§

impl SyncEvent for AnySyncEphemeralRoomEvent

source§

impl SyncEvent for AnySyncMessageLikeEvent

source§

impl SyncEvent for AnySyncStateEvent

source§

impl SyncEvent for AnySyncTimelineEvent

source§

impl SyncEvent for AnyToDeviceEvent

source§

impl SyncEvent for SyncRoomRedactionEvent

source§

impl SyncEvent for PresenceEvent

source§

impl SyncEvent for OriginalSyncRoomRedactionEvent

source§

impl SyncEvent for RedactedSyncRoomRedactionEvent

source§

impl<C> SyncEvent for SyncMessageLikeEvent<C>

source§

impl<C> SyncEvent for SyncStateEvent<C>

source§

impl<C> SyncEvent for GlobalAccountDataEvent<C>

source§

impl<C> SyncEvent for OriginalSyncMessageLikeEvent<C>

source§

impl<C> SyncEvent for OriginalSyncStateEvent<C>

source§

impl<C> SyncEvent for RedactedSyncMessageLikeEvent<C>

source§

impl<C> SyncEvent for RedactedSyncStateEvent<C>

source§

impl<C> SyncEvent for RoomAccountDataEvent<C>

source§

impl<C> SyncEvent for StrippedStateEvent<C>

source§

impl<C> SyncEvent for SyncEphemeralRoomEvent<C>

source§

impl<C> SyncEvent for ToDeviceEvent<C>